From 202118260aa6d513fb34f675d372406a5d7aecfa Mon Sep 17 00:00:00 2001 From: juhosg Date: Fri, 21 Sep 2007 19:00:45 +0000 Subject: [PATCH] [adm5120] rename NAND driver git-svn-id: svn://svn.openwrt.org/openwrt/trunk@8932 3c298f89-4303-0410-b956-a3cf2f4a3e73 --- .../mtd/nand/{rbmipsnand.c => adm5120-nand.c} | 0 .../patches-2.6.22/004-adm5120_nand.patch | 16 ++++++++++------ target/linux/adm5120/router_le/config-2.6.22 | 2 +- 3 files changed, 11 insertions(+), 7 deletions(-) rename target/linux/adm5120/files/drivers/mtd/nand/{rbmipsnand.c => adm5120-nand.c} (100%) diff --git a/target/linux/adm5120/files/drivers/mtd/nand/rbmipsnand.c b/target/linux/adm5120/files/drivers/mtd/nand/adm5120-nand.c similarity index 100% rename from target/linux/adm5120/files/drivers/mtd/nand/rbmipsnand.c rename to target/linux/adm5120/files/drivers/mtd/nand/adm5120-nand.c diff --git a/target/linux/adm5120/patches-2.6.22/004-adm5120_nand.patch b/target/linux/adm5120/patches-2.6.22/004-adm5120_nand.patch index 79915e028..5441fef41 100644 --- a/target/linux/adm5120/patches-2.6.22/004-adm5120_nand.patch +++ b/target/linux/adm5120/patches-2.6.22/004-adm5120_nand.patch @@ -2,15 +2,19 @@ Index: linux-2.6.22.1/drivers/mtd/nand/Kconfig =================================================================== --- linux-2.6.22.1.orig/drivers/mtd/nand/Kconfig +++ linux-2.6.22.1/drivers/mtd/nand/Kconfig -@@ -81,6 +81,12 @@ config MTD_NAND_TS7250 +@@ -81,6 +81,16 @@ config MTD_NAND_TS7250 help Support for NAND flash on Technologic Systems TS-7250 platform. -+config MTD_NAND_RB100 -+ tristate "NAND Flash device on RB100 board" -+ depends on MTD_NAND ++config MTD_NAND_ADM5120 ++ tristate "ADM5120 NAND support" ++ depends on MTD_NAND && MIPS_ADM5120 + help -+ Support for NAND flash on RB100 platform. ++ This enables the driver for the ADM5120 SoC built-in ++ NAND flash interface. ++ ++ No board specific support is done by this driver, each board ++ must advertise a platform_device for the driver to attach. + config MTD_NAND_IDS tristate @@ -23,7 +27,7 @@ Index: linux-2.6.22.1/drivers/mtd/nand/Makefile obj-$(CONFIG_MTD_NAND_SPIA) += spia.o obj-$(CONFIG_MTD_NAND_AMS_DELTA) += ams-delta.o obj-$(CONFIG_MTD_NAND_TOTO) += toto.o -+obj-$(CONFIG_MTD_NAND_RB100) += rbmipsnand.o ++obj-$(CONFIG_MTD_NAND_ADM5120) += adm5120-nand.o obj-$(CONFIG_MTD_NAND_AUTCPU12) += autcpu12.o obj-$(CONFIG_MTD_NAND_EDB7312) += edb7312.o obj-$(CONFIG_MTD_NAND_AU1550) += au1550nd.o diff --git a/target/linux/adm5120/router_le/config-2.6.22 b/target/linux/adm5120/router_le/config-2.6.22 index c07570c73..3a88bed99 100644 --- a/target/linux/adm5120/router_le/config-2.6.22 +++ b/target/linux/adm5120/router_le/config-2.6.22 @@ -163,7 +163,7 @@ CONFIG_MTD_NAND_IDS=y # CONFIG_MTD_NAND_MUSEUM_IDS is not set # CONFIG_MTD_NAND_NANDSIM is not set # CONFIG_MTD_NAND_PLATFORM is not set -CONFIG_MTD_NAND_RB100=y +CONFIG_MTD_NAND_ADM5120=y # CONFIG_MTD_NAND_VERIFY_WRITE is not set # CONFIG_MTD_ONENAND is not set CONFIG_MTD_PARTITIONS=y -- 2.35.1